Floor Staining Service in Kansas City, KS
Floor staining services involve applying specialized stains to enhance the appearance and character of existing flooring surfaces, such as hardwood, concrete, or other materials. This process can be used to change the color, highlight grain patterns, or give floors a richer, more uniform look. Homeowners often request floor staining for projects like restoring worn or faded floors, updating the style of a space, or achieving a specific aesthetic effect that complements interior decor. It is important for property owners to understand the types of stains available, the potential impact on the existing surface, and the preparation required before beginning the project.
Before requesting floor staining services, property owners should consider the current condition of their floors, including any damage or previous finishes that may affect the staining process. It is also helpful to clarify the desired color or finish and to discuss any specific concerns about durability or maintenance. Pro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and sanding, is essential for achieving a smooth, even result. Understanding the scope of work and the expected outcome can help ensure the project aligns with the property owner’s vision for their space.

Common Floor Staining Service Jobs
Wood floor staining - enhances the appearance of hardwood floors with a fresh, uniform color.
Concrete staining - adds decorative color and depth to basement, garage, or patio surfaces.
Tile and stone staining - restores or updates the look of ceramic, stone, and other tiled surfaces.
Furniture and cabinetry staining - refreshes or changes the color of built-in or standalone wood pieces.
Existing floor refinishing - revitalizes worn or faded stained floors for a renewed look.
Custom staining projects - provides tailored color options for unique flooring or surface needs.
Floor Staining Service Questions
What types of floors can be stained? Floor staining services typically work on hardwood, concrete, and certain engineered surfaces to enhance appearance and durability.
How does staining improve the look of a floor? Staining adds color and depth, highlighting grain patterns and creating a uniform, refreshed appearance.
Are there different stain colors available? Yes, a variety of stain colors and finishes are available to match different interior styles and preferences.
What projects are common for floor staining? Floor staining is often used during renovations, to restore worn surfaces, or to change the color of existing floors for aesthetic updates.
